Date | Name | Description |
1967 | Referendum | Aboriginals were classified as citizens |
1966 | Wave Hill Strike | 1st push towards land rights |
1965 | Freedom Rides | Protest against segregation and living conditions of Aboriginal people which was a major push towards the referendum |
January 1966 | Harold Holt succeeded Menzies | Signed UN Accord for the Elimination of All forms of Racial Discrimination |
1971 | Grove Land Rights | The system of law in the area before 1788 was recognised however it was legally replaced by British law |
26th January 1978 | Tent Embassy | Focused attention on government's policies towards its indigenous people |
1973 | Woodward Royal Commission | Northern and Central Land Councils were established in NT |
1976 | Aboriginal Land Rights Bill | Aboriginals allowed to claim Crown Land and refuse mining on Aboriginal land unless it is in the national interest |
1982-1992 | Mabo Case | Terra nullius was overturned and Native title recognised |
1993 | Native Title Act | Recognised native title and prevented native title claims on land leased by pastoralists |
1993-1996 | Wik Decision | Pastoral leases did not extinguish native title |
1998 | Native Title Ammendment | Tightened up land rights claims and removed the right to negotiate with pastoralists |
